Toei doesn't mutually deal only with FUNimation. More Toei series have been licensed by companies that aren't FUNimation then have. Toei has dealt with more or less every major anime company in the US at one point, which includes Viz, ADV, Geneon, and FUNimation. With 4KiRAB specifically, Toei series have included One Piece, Ultimate Muscle, Pretty Cure, and Magical Doremi.

I seriously doubt that they would dub the Toei Yu-Gi-Oh! series. It doesn't promote the card game nearly as much as DM, GX and 5D's does. There are some episodes that introduce the game, but there are more episodes focused on random games than Duel Monsters. I also don't think that it was really successful in Japan, which would explain why DM remade some of the events that the first series covered in a few flasrabroadacks instead of having the two series connected. I also remeraber hearing that Toei would not let the series go to be dubbed and there also might be a legal reason for that due to TV Tokyo and Konami dealing with the next series, but I'm not too sure about the details on that one. Still, I think that there are quite a few reasons preventing 4KiRAB from getting the first Yu-Gi-Oh! series.
